Dr. Kyle Chard excels in the field of computer science, serving as a Research Associate Professor at the University of Chicago and Argonne National Laboratory. With a Ph.D. in Computer Science from Victoria University of Wellington, obtained in 2011, Dr. Chard has established himself as a prominent figure in his areas of expertise. His research interests are diverse, encompassing cloud computing, distributed systems, high-performance computing, and scientific computing. Dr. Chard is actively involved in leading innovative projects that focus on parallel programming in Python, scientific reproducibility, and the elastic and cost-aware use of cloud infrastructure. His work aims to en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of computational systems, ensuring they meet the evolving demands of scientific research and industry applications. A dedicated member of the ACM and IEEE, Dr. Chard has been recognized with several awards for his contributions to the field.
